The proper operation of the measuring unit includes:
• measurement of DC voltage up to 1000 VDC max.
• measurement of AC voltage up to 750 VAC.
• measurement of DC and AC current to 20 A (fused)
• measurement of resistance to 40 MΩ max.
• measurement of capacitance of 400 µF
• continuity check, diode and transistor test, logic test
• measurement of frequency to 40 MHz max.
• measurement of temperatures from -40 °C to +1200°C max.
• CMOS-signal output to 10.24 KHz in 10 steps
• it is not allowed to operate the unit in wet or damp environment!
• any other usage as described above is forbidden

1. Introduction
This Mulitmeter is equipped with several special features and useful fun-
ctions which are indispensable for electrical and electronic measure-
ment: back-light, illuminates display in poor lighting conditions during
measurement, or the quadro-display, a multiple display with four simul-
taneous reading outputs e.g. during "POWER" measurement display of
real power input, current input of the consumer, AC voltage and power
factor (Cos Phi).
AUTO RANGE always selects the correct measuring range, to archieve
best accuracy. The function REL allows the operator to measure value
with respect to a preset reference value, in the secondary displays the
Offset is shown, the deviation in ± % and the preset reference value and
the main display shows the present measuring value. With the function
CMP, comparative measurement can be made, the upper and the lower
limit can be defined. With the function MEM (for Memory = store) and
RCL (for Recall), 10 measurements can be stored in memory and recalled.
AUTO-POWER-CUT-OFF extends the life of the battery by turning off the
meter (Stand-by) if neither the rotary function switch nor a button is
operated for 12 minutes.
The DMM can be used for hobby, industry (with restrictions) and school.
etc.
